I’ve had a Google account since I was old enough to have one. I’ve been using my email to make so many accounts for years. How does one just move to something else when what yiu already have is so deep into your other stuff?

it’s a process. by now you’re probably using at least one for doing 2 factor authorization with the other. to migrate you have to create a 3rd and go through all your accounts authorizing a login then changing the 2fa account.

I’d say it’s probably easier if you have a password manager app, then you can at least let it autofill login info and use it like a checklist to work your way through. Those are obviously their own kind of baggage though

One step at a time.
Gotta do it one by one. It’s taken years, but now most of my stuff is off of Gmail. It’s to the point where if my Google account got closed, I wouldn’t miss much. I wouldn’t even lose my emails that I care about since I’ve done multiple Takeouts.
Same. I made a new email, and every time i had to log in or something, i looked into changing the email of said account one by one. It wasn’t really all that bad
